"Louceiras" portraits the daily life of the last ceramists of the Brazilian indigenous ethnic group Kariri-Xocó, who earn a living from clay. They inherit a tradition passed from mother to daughter concerning the art of choosing, manufacturing and cooking clay pots and pans. Living in a village by the São Francisco river in the city of Porto Real do Colégio(AL), they share with their people the secret of medicinal herbs, the Toré dance, the labour songs (rojão) and the secret of Ouricuri.

The short film transports us to a typical day in the heart of Sorocaba, revealing the vibrant pulse of the city center through the eyes of its workers. From sunrise to the frenetic hustle of daily life, we follow a water vendor who crosses paths with street sellers, shopkeepers, and passersby, while voiceovers give life to the dreams, challenges, and personal stories of these urban characters. As the sun sets, the journey culminates in a nighttime samba, where music and joy offer a moment of relief to those who live the daily grind. A celebration of everyday life and human resilience.
